bottle a container with a narrow neck used to hold or pour liquids. A bottle is usually made of glass or plastic.
coach a person who trains and teaches people in sports.
curve a line that bends smoothly in one direction without any straight parts.
family a group made up of a parent or parents and their children.
hiss to make a sound as if holding an "s" for a long time.
hood a covering for the head and neck that may be attached to a coat, jacket, or other piece of clothing.
hoop a large ring of wood, plastic, or metal, such as a child uses as a toy or an animal jumps through.
march to walk with steady, regular steps together with others.
pierce to pass or go through with or as if with something sharp; penetrate.
poster a sign made of paper or cardboard that is used for advertising, displaying information, or for decoration.
printer a machine that makes printed copies from a computer.
rich having a great amount of money or valuable possessions.
super (informal) excellent; very good.
twig a small branch of a tree or other plant.
vacuum a space or container in which there is no air or from which most of the air has been removed.
